The objectives of this study were: (1) to monitoring the CO2 consumption dynamics and the critical CO2
concentration level at which CO2 has to be added before photosynthesis of plantlets is maintained during
the initial stage of tissue-cultured plantlets; (2) to quantify the influences of the enriched CO2 concentration
and the media moisture content on sugar-free tissue-cultured seedlings in a large-scaled open growth chamber;
and (3) to demonstrate the possibility of tissue culture with sugar-free media plantlets grown in an open
growth chamber under CO2 enriched environments.
